#793647 Hex color

#793647

The hexadecimal color code #793647 corresponds to the code RGB( 121, 54, 71 ). It's a shade of Red. This color is a combination of red (at 0,47 level), green (at 0,21 level) and blue (at 0,28 level). Its brightness is 34% and its saturation is 38%. It is composed of red at 49%, green at 21% and blue at 28%.
